K-State to collaborate with Native American tribes to decontaminate lands with EPA funding

By Emily Moore 


K-State to collaborate with Native American tribes to decontaminate lands with EPA funding
Kansas State Collegian
December 8, 2017

Five hundred and sixty seven federally recognized Native American tribes will be able to collaborate with K-State to help in decontamination planning for their lands. K-State received a $2 million grant from the Environmental Protection Agency in August for this project. 

Oral Saulters, project manager at the Center for Hazardous Substance Research, said this is the first project of its kind.

“This is the first nationwide effort to provide this kind of technical assistance to tribal communities to address brownfields,” Saulters said.

According to the Environmental Protection Agency website, brownfields are areas of land in which the use of the land can be “complicated by the presence or potential presence of a hazardous substance, pollutant or contaminant.”
